Abstract

The pipeline fatigue by fluid induced oscillation frequently takes place in the large scale centrifugal compressor. This paper investigates the main failure source of centrifugal compressor by fluid induced oscillation analysis. One of pipeline fatigue failure mechanism which could be original from acoustic resonance is investigated. Simulation for the pipeline cavity is analyzed in the test lab. With LMS acoustic finite element method software, the acoustic mode of pipeline is determined. The vibration level will increase typically when the blade passing frequency is the close to the acoustic mode frequency for the reason of acoustic resonance according to experiment analysis. It can give clear demonstration for the pipeline vibration with fluid induced oscillation. A practical centrifugal compressor pipeline vibration control is used to verify the effectiveness by acoustic resonance analysis according to the theory analysis. The research will contribute to development for reduction on centrifugal compressor pipeline damage based on high cycle fatigue.
